    <title>2006 (7) TMI 241 - ITAT ALLAHABAD</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=56563</link>
    <description>Income earned by a co-operative bank from investments, banking-related deposits, Government securities, reserve fund investments, and safe deposit vault services was treated as attributable to its banking business. The governing principle applied was that receipts having a direct and proximate nexus with banking operations are business income, not income from other sources. On that basis, interest, discount, commission, exchange, brokerage, miscellaneous income, and locker rent were regarded as eligible for deduction under section 80P(2)(a)(i) of the Income-tax Act, 1961.</description>
